Unlocking Supernatural Wealth through the Abrahamic Covenant
Introduction
Deuteronomy 8:18 reveals a profound truth: God empowered His people to obtain wealth to uphold the Abrahamic covenant made with Abraham, Isaac, and Jacob.
Continuation of the Covenant
The term "establish" might be clearer if translated as "continue," as the covenant with Abraham had been set over 400 years earlier and was reaffirmed with Isaac and Jacob. Each reaffirmation was a continuation, not a new establishment.
The Inheritance of Abraham’s Seed
In Deuteronomy 8, God reaffirmed the covenant with Abraham’s descendants, granting them the divine ability to acquire wealth. This supernatural provision is a direct inheritance for Abraham's heirs.
Inclusion of Gentile Christians
As a seed of Abraham, like Isaac or Jacob, Christians partake in this promise. While they were natural heirs, Gentile Christians join through "grafting," as explained by Paul.
Romans 11:17 and 11:24
These verses illustrate the concept of Gentile Christians as wild branches grafted into the olive tree, sharing in the rich roots and fatness of Abraham's covenant.
Timeless Wealth Provision
The covenant's wealth promise is timeless, unaffected by the passage of hundreds or even thousands of years. It is a perpetual covenant.
Embracing Our Covenant Rights
Understanding our rights within this covenant reveals that God offers the same power to obtain wealth to Gentile Christians. This everlasting covenant empowers all believers to experience divine prosperity.
